Importance Of Filter Replacement
Regular humidifier filter changes help maintain indoor air quality and system efficiency.
Signs You Need A New Filter
If your humidifier is producing less moisture or has a musty smell, it may be time for a filter replacement.
Maintenance Tips For Longevity
Replacing filters as recommended can extend the lifespan of your humidifier and improve performance in monmouth county homes.

Humidifier Filter Replacement Questions
How often should humidifier filters be replaced? Filters should typically be replaced every 1 to 3 months to ensure optimal performance and air quality.
What are signs that a humidifier filter needs replacement? Reduced moisture output, increased allergy symptoms, or visible dirt and mold indicate it may be time for a new filter.
Can I replace the humidifier filter myself? Yes, many filters are designed for easy replacement, but professional service can ensure proper installation and maintenance.
Why is regular filter replacement important? Regular replacement helps maintain air quality, prevents mold growth, and keeps the humidifier functioning efficiently.
